Dasdih Population - Latehar, Jharkhand

Dasdih is a small village located in Manika Block of Latehar district, Jharkhand with total 16 families residing. The Dasdih village has population of 94 of which 56 are males while 38 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Dasdih village population of children with age 0-6 is 25 which makes up 26.60 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Dasdih village is 679 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Dasdih as per census is 786,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Dasdih village has higher liter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Dasdih village was 72.46 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Dasdih Male literacy stands at 83.33 % while female literacy rate was 55.56 %.
